Trail Overview

A steep incline drive on dirt and gravel. Single lane with 12 inch steps possible. During wet conditions could be washed out. Higher you climb the amazing views of surrounding mountains and valleys. Once at the top off climb the trail turns in to a gravel, dirt graded and is a nice scenic drive. Other attractions along route is Mollies Nipple.

Photos of Honeymoon Trail

Difficulty

Trail is a steep incline climb that has 12+ inclines and can be washed out during rain. Loose gravel and dirt. Top of climb it is a gravel graded trail.

History

This trail was used by the LDS Church members as they made there way to the Temple in St. George, Utah. There is a sign at the trail head that gives the history of the trail.

No problem with a 2 inch lift on my 4Runner. At stock height I probably could have done it, but would have been on the skid plates a good bit.

Large section washed out and very steep incline with loose rocks, you can see most of the fill got washed down the side of the hill. drove from the bottom and also the other side, did not attempt to cross it
